State of Florida }
County of Alachua }
I Hereby Certify, That on this 14th day of August
A.D. 1912, before me personally appeared W.R. Cheves
& Wife Bamah P. Cheves W.S. Cheves & Wife Mary L.
Cheves to me known to be the person described in
and who executed the foregoing conveyance to
W.G. Videon and severally acknowledged the
execution thereof to be their free act and deed for
the uses and purposes therein mentioned; and
the said Bamah P. Cheves & Mary L. Cheves the
wife of the said W.R. Cheves & W.S. Cheves on a
separate and private examination taken and made
by and before me, and separately and apart from
her said husband, did acknowledge that she
made herself a party to the said Deed of
Conveyance, for the purpose of renouncing,
relinquishing and conveying all her right,
title and interest, whether of dower or of
separate property, statutory or equitable, in
and to the lands therein described, and that
she executed said deed freely and voluntarily
and without any constraint, fear, apprehension
or compulsion of or from her said husband.
Witness my signature and official seal at
Newberry Fla in the County of Alachua and
State of Florida the day and year last aforesaid.
H.A. Hockett (Seal)
Notary Public State of Florida. |
